
After two years of war, some Israelis are moving to the Gaza border while others are refusing. Here’s why

I'm PortAI, I can summarize articles.
After the October 7 attacks, some Israelis, like Aya Shahar, are moving to kibbutzim near the Gaza border to help rebuild and revive a peace movement. Nearly 2,500 new residents have joined 62,000 returnees in these communities. Activists from the Hashomer Hatzair movement are advocating for peace and coexistence, despite a general decline in public support for peace initiatives since the attacks. Polls indicate a majority of Israelis desire an end to the conflict, yet the peace movement faces skepticism and mockery from society.
